About Zion-st John Lutheran School
Zion-St John Lutheran School serves 47 students from prekindergarten through eighth grade in Paullina, Iowa. This small elementary school maintains an exceptionally low student-teacher ratio of 7.1:1 with seven full-time equivalent teachers, allowing for highly personalized attention and instruction. The school has earned strong recognition within Iowa's educational landscape, ranking 49th out of 157 schools statewide and placing in the 69th percentile.
MySchoolScout rates the school 7.8 out of 10, reflecting its solid academic standing among elementary schools across the state. Students at Zion-St John Lutheran benefit from the intimate learning environment that comes with a small enrollment, where teachers can develop close relationships with each child and tailor instruction to individual needs. The school's size fosters a tight-knit community atmosphere where students across all grade levels interact and learn together.
The surrounding Paullina community supports education with a median household income of $74,327 and a low poverty rate of 4.6 percent. About 23 percent of residents hold bachelor's degrees or higher, and median home values around $149,700 reflect the area's affordable cost of living. Zion-St John Lutheran School operates in Iowa's remote rural countryside, where students experience the benefits of small-town education and community connections.

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about Zion-st John Lutheran School
What grades does Zion-st John Lutheran School serve?
Zion-st John Lutheran School serves students in grades Pre-K through 8th.
How many students attend Zion-st John Lutheran School?
Zion-st John Lutheran School has an enrollment of approximately 47 students.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Zion-st John Lutheran School?
The student-teacher ratio at Zion-st John Lutheran School is 7.1: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 11:1 for private schools.
How does Zion-st John Lutheran School rank in IA?
Zion-st John Lutheran School is ranked #62 out of 157 private schools in IA.
What is Zion-st John Lutheran School's MySchoolScout rating?
Zion-st John Lutheran School has a composite rating of 6.6 out of 10 on MySchoolScout. This score combines academic performance, student growth, and school environment into a single score. Equity data is shown separately for context.
What are the test scores at Zion-st John Lutheran School?
Based on the most recent state assessment data, Zion-st John Lutheran School has 96.2% math proficiency and 88.5% reading/ELA proficiency.
Is Zion-st John Lutheran School a private school?
Yes, Zion-st John Lutheran School is a private coeducational school with a Lutheran Church - Missouri Synod affiliation. Private schools are not required to participate in state standardized testing, so academic performance data may be limited compared to public schools.
Is Zion-st John Lutheran School a religious school?
Zion-st John Lutheran School has a Lutheran Church - Missouri Synod religious affiliation.
